## Deployment: Inventory Reconciliation Job

The `stockmend` job runs nightly on the Varnholt cluster. It diffs warehouse counts against the ledger and writes corrections to a staging table; nothing touches production rows until a human approves. Do not run two instances concurrently — it takes no locks. Failures retry three times, then page on-call. Deploy via the standard pipeline; config is baked into the image. The job reads the following settings at startup.

service settings:
[kelax]
team = caswyn
access_code = ac_c41040
owner = briius.praix
host = kelax.qirvanlabs.corp
port = 9200
peer = sormir.halixhq.internal
salt = f8d36025
pin = 3766

Step 7 — Barcode scanner integration check. Before sealing the key shares, confirm the Vexlin HandScan unit at the Drayfield ceremony room reads the share-card barcodes correctly. New team members: scan each of the five test cards, verify the ceremony console shows a green confirmation for each, and log the scan count in the ceremony binder. If any card fails twice, swap the scanner for the backup unit in the cabinet. Once all scans pass, the facilitator will read aloud the recovery passphrase for the session, recorded below.

unlock words, fafog-tajop: fendor-kasix

Onboarding: Fieldlark offline mode

Fieldlark caches survey forms and queues submissions locally when crews lose signal. Sync resumes automatically; conflicts resolve last-write-wins per response. Release note: offline bundles are signed at build time, so any form schema change requires a new bundle cut. The sync daemon authenticates to the internal Relaypost service with a static key. The current release key is below.

API key for bageg-kajef: vxb2-ss

## Break-Glass Access: Alert Deduplicator

For future maintainers of Murmurgate, the on-call alert deduplicator. Break-glass access exists for when dedup logic suppresses a genuine incident and the normal admin path is unreachable. Using it bypasses suppression rules entirely and floods raw alerts to the primary channel, so expect noise. Access auto-expires after one hour and is logged to the audit stream. Restore normal mode before closing the incident. To initiate break-glass, open the sealed console and enter the recovery passphrase below.

unlock words, fahof-tawif: fenwyn-istath